Men's Attire In Egypt. Egyptian men typically wore simple garments, such as kilts or loincloths, which were wrapped around the waist and secured. Ancient egyptian clothing was simple: Traditional attire for ancient egyptian men encompasses a range of styles, each reflecting the nation’s rich history. The iconic galibaya, worn across ancient egypt, epitomizes the country’s identity. Egyptian traditional clothing for men. A kilt for men (sometimes with a shirt) and a dress for women falling from shoulder to ankle. Ancient egyptian tomb painting and writing reveal a variety of clothing depending on status and activity. Today, egyptian men wear an outfit that includes both a long shirt or robe, also known as a gallibaya, which often comes with trousers underneath, a headdress (usually a turban),. What did men and women wear in ancient egypt? In some eras, men and women of the lower classes both wore only kilts.
